Turning Dreams into Reality

Aspen Kitchens: Rooted in Thoughtful Design, Craftsmanship + Full-Service Renovation

Article by Rochelle Reeder

Photography by Aspen Kitchens, Carlos Erazo Photography, Smithey & Le Creuset

Originally published in Colorado Springs Lifestyle

Andrew Kranz had just left the Coast Guard and moved to Colorado Springs, where he decided he wanted to be involved in the kitchen industry. He had been a machinery tech in the Coast Guard and had construction experience before that. The kitchen is the heart of a home, combining the functional as well as the emotional. This is where memories are made alongside meals, stories unfold and lives are shared, blending utility with warmth, connection and comfort.

Interior Architecture + Real World Experience

Kranz also knew that most kitchens are indoors, and since the part of construction he disliked the most was being out in the cold, he cleverly deduced that this version of construction would at least keep him (mostly) warm. He began taking classes in interior architecture while he worked at Home Depot in the cabinetry section. This real-world experience in tandem with his studies provided a valuable measure of perspective.

That earned perspective taught him that clients often must try to navigate each element of the renovation process on their own or with minimal input from an expert. From measurements and finishes to functional elements like cabinetry and surfaces and how everything flows together with adequate space planning. Plumbing and electrical with project management is generally an afterthought, all while trying to stay on time and within budget. Many times, all these elements can become overwhelming.

Tailoring Spaces to Real-Life Needs

In 2010, he brought his diverse experience and vision together to launch Aspen Kitchens, creating a company rooted in thoughtful design, craftsmanship and full-service renovation. Since then, the focus has been to serve each unique homeowner, transforming each space into a tailored reflection of their lifestyle, taste, and the real-life needs and comforts of their household.

Evolution is a strong business proposition, and relevance is paramount to keep the pulse and meet the ever-changing needs of the customer. With an unwavering commitment to customer satisfaction, the Aspen Kitchens team found there were continual opportunities to not only build kitchen cabinets but then refer their clients to the best places to fill those cabinets. Kranz’s wife, Lisa, had experience with a company called The Koastal Kitchen and the decision was made to re-create that experience in land-locked Colorado Springs. 

“Kitchens are so personal,” Lisa says. “We seek to source unique and quality products that evoke joy, happiness and nostalgia.”

Curated Selections for Entertaining

With Aspen Kitchens being a community staple for years, Lisa notes that clients sometimes walk into the showroom surprised, expecting kitchen layouts and instead finding curated selections for every stage of entertaining. She explains that there is certainly a place for online shopping, but sometimes it is nice to see, touch and feel what is being purchased. 

“I have noticed that the value of online reviews has gone down significantly, with some companies even being able to purchase a review from a customer,” Andrew says. 

Lisa and the team at Aspen Kitchens seek out unique local as well as hard-to-find items that help tell a story, adding personal touches that turn shopping into an experience, not just a task.

“We love hearing customers say, ‘this is my new favorite store’ or being told at checkout that they can’t wait to bring in so-and-so,” Lisa says. “Food is a universal language, and we want to be the store that gets the ‘if anyone was going to have it, you would’ calls.”

Fifteen years after its founding, Aspen Kitchens continues to grow—not just as a business, but as a place where design, community, and quality come together as a reflection of the belief that the kitchen truly is the heart of the home. From full-scale renovations to the smallest kitchen gadgets, Andrew and Lisa Kranz have built more than kitchens; they’ve created a space where stories begin, connections deepen, and every detail matters.
